From 74e4ab5263194cf5fb0b8b0b41daf2867c668911 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Rafa=C5=82=20Mikrut?= <41945903+qarmin@users.noreply.github.com> Date: Thu, 6 Jan 2022 20:28:22 +0100 Subject: [PATCH] Decrease used memory to prevent stack overflow (#563) --- czkawka_core/src/duplicate.rs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/czkawka_core/src/duplicate.rs b/czkawka_core/src/duplicate.rs index d43738a..92502b5 100644 --- a/czkawka_core/src/duplicate.rs +++ b/czkawka_core/src/duplicate.rs @@ -739,7 +739,7 @@ impl DuplicateFinder { .map(|(size, vec_file_entry)| { let mut hashmap_with_hash: BTreeMap> = Default::default(); let mut errors: Vec = Vec::new(); - let mut buffer = [0u8; 1024 * 128]; + let mut buffer = [0u8; 1024 * 16]; atomic_file_counter.fetch_add(vec_file_entry.len(), Ordering::Relaxed); for mut file_entry in vec_file_entry {